In Japan, PlayStation Vita owners have a UMD Passport program, allowing them to repurchase a list of pick PSP titles at a discount cost on the PlayStation Store to download on the new handheld (thinking about it lacks a UMD drive). In North America, PlayStation Vita owners have… properly, nothing.
Sony Personal computer Entertainment America has told Kotaku there will not be a North American version of the UMD Passport pogram.
PlayStation Vita launches in the U.S. on February 22.
